It's not just fast — it's non-stop


Ice hockey is known as one of the fastest-paced team sports in the world. Why? The puck can reach speeds over 160 km/h, and players move across the ice faster than in any other ball or puck sport. There's barely any time to rest — line changes happen mid-play, and everyone on the rink is constantly moving. It's intense, and that's what makes it so fun to watch.

The ice adds a whole new twist


Unlike field sports, hockey is played on ice — and that changes everything. It takes incredible balance and leg strength to stay on your feet, let alone chase a puck and make sharp turns. Skating skills are essential, and it's part of what makes hockey so exciting. One slip could change the game. And that unpredictability? We love it.

We face intense physical challenges


It's not just skating that's tough. Hockey players deal with body checks, flying pucks, and sudden stops. They wear full protective gear for a reason. Injuries can happen, but the players train hard to stay strong and react fast. Behind the scenes, they follow strict training schedules to build endurance and prevent injuries.
